Output 21a38cbedc3a4d99c9d1cd05ce6b5fb16acb2908ba936c3b9d0dd7c5375e3fb1:0

value
825064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 240a7f1ff6016479800ca02b0d97b00f3f851c66 OP_EQUAL
address
34yapmKRKscHpb4iMGxsX1hQYCFE9KyGCf
transaction
21a38cbedc3a4d99c9d1cd05ce6b5fb16acb2908ba936c3b9d0dd7c5375e3fb1
confirmations
428274
spent
true